Welcome to your Expo app 👋
This is an Expo project created with create-expo-app.
Get started
-
Install dependencies
npm install -
Start the app
npx expo start
In the output, you'll find options to open the app in a
- development build
- Android emulator
- iOS simulator
- Expo Go, a limited sandbox for trying out app development with Expo
You can start developing by editing the files inside the app directory. This project uses file-based routing.
Get a fresh project
When you're ready, run:
npm run reset-project
This command will move the starter code to the app-example directory and create a blank app directory where you can start developing.

Dictation debugging
Set EXPO_PUBLIC_ENABLE_AUDIO_DEBUG=1 before running npx expo start to render the in-app audio debug card. Pair it with the server-side STT_DEBUG_AUDIO_DIR flag so every dictation includes a copyable path to the saved raw audio file.
